Mco-home MH4-US Electric Heating Thermostat User MANUAL

Mco-home MH4-US Electric Heating Thermostat

Introduction

MH4-US is a Z-Wave enabled device for indoor temperature control. It is mainly applied to control electrical heating systems, such as heating film, heating cable, heater, etc. With the floor over-heating protection and GFCI (Ground Fault Circuit Interrupter) function, this device works as a reliable indoor temperature controller. Besides its stable performance, the unique design is also an attractive feature for end users. Moreover, a built-in Z-Wave module makes it a smart device which can be operated in any Z-Wave network with other Z-Wave certified devices.

Features

  • Tempered glass panel with capacitive touch buttons
  • With two sensors to detect indoor& floor temperature
  • Floor overheating protection
  • GFCI(leakage protection): level 5mA
  • Multi-working modes to meet various user needs:
    • Time Period(Schedule) Mode
    • Comfort Mode
    • Energy-saving Mode
    • Vacation Mode
  • Programmable schedule: 4 periods each day of 7 days; 5+2; 5+1+1

Specification

  • Power supply: AC120V/AC240V, 60Hz
  • Max output: 1800W at 120AC ; 3600W at 240AC
  • Self-consumption: <2W
  • Temp. format: ℃ /℉ ; Time format: 12h / 24h
  • Z-Wave frequency: 908.42MHz
  • Panel dimension: 76*120*20mm
  • Vertical installation:hole pitch 82mm (American 120 box )

Installation & Wiring

Location

Thermostat is suggested to be installed indoor, a place with around 41/2 to 5 feet height above the floor where represents the average room temperature. It should be away from direct sunlight, any cover, or any heat source, to avoid false signal for temperature control.

CAUTION: Cut off power supply at circuit breaker or fuse before installation to avoid fire, shock or death!

  • Step 1: Separate the device with a flat-head screwdriver into two parts: the display panel and the bottom case.
  • Step 2: Insert all wires into the right terminals and tighten screws. Wiring diagram is shown below.
  • Step 3: Push the bottom case into the junction box and secure it with two screws, and then mount the touch panel back.
  • Step 4: Confirm the device is well mounted, power on and it is ready to operate.
Wiring diagram
Note
  • Setback (terminals 3&4):the input terminal controlled by remote; one terminal connect to the internal power source with a 10K resistor, the other terminal connect to the internal ground wire.
  • Relout (terminals 5&6):the output terminal controlled by remote; inside circuit is a OC output, it can drive a relay that below 24V directly.The maximum drivable current is 30MA. The internal circuit is shown as above.

Output Control

Floor Temperature Control Mode

When the icon F displays on the screen indicates the system is in Floor Temperature Control Mode, and the icon will be displayed beside the temperature value, it indicates the current detected temperature is the floor temperature. When the detected indoor temperature ≤ the set temperature for -1.5℃, electrical heating will be turned on, and the icon will be displayed on the screen; when the detected indoor temperature≥ the set temperature, electrical heating will be turned off, the icon disappeared.

Room Temperature Control Mode

When the icon A displays on the screen indicates the system is in Room Temperature Control Mode, when the icon displays on the screen, it indicates the current temperature that displayed on the screen is the indoor temperature. When the detected indoor temperature ≤ the set temperature for 2.5℃, electrical heating will be turned on, and the icon will be displayed on the screen; when the detected indoor temperature≥ the set temperature, electrical heating will be turned off, and the icon will be disappeared from the screen.

Room Temperature Control, Floor High Temperature Limit Mode

If the icon A,F displays on the screen, it indicates the system is in the Room Temperature Control ,Floor High Temperature Limit Mode, when the icon displays on the screen, it indicates the current temperature that displayed on the screen is the indoor temperature. When the detected indoor temperature ≤ the set temperature for-2.5℃, electrical heating will be turned on, and the icon will be displayed on the screen; when the detected indoor temperature ≥ set temperature, electrical heating will be turned off, and the icon will be disappeared.

Press M and buttons simultaneously, the displayed temperature will switch to the floor temperature, and the icon will display beside the temperature. When the temperature is higher than 45℃, the output will be closed, and then the icon “FLOOR LIMIT” will be displayed on the screen to avoid overheating the floor. When the floor temperature reduced to, electrical heating will be turned on again, and the icon”FLOOR LIMIT” will be disappeared.

Remote Control Output

When the remote control signal input, the icon of remote is blinking; when the detected indoor temperature ≤the set temperature for -2.5, electrical heating will be turned on, and the icon will be displayed on the screen; meanwhile, the Relout start output signals, when the detected indoor temperature≥ the set temperature, electrical heating will be turned off, and the icon will be disappeared, meanwhile, the Relout close turn off output signal. The setting default temperature is 16.5℃(61℉) on the remote control mode.

Notes: Remote signal control output has the highest priority.

Z-Wave Operation

Including & Excluding of Z-Wave network

Under the shutdown state, press & hold S1 to enter interface for inclusion or exclusion of Z-Wave network. Before device included into network, “- – -” will display on the screen. Then press S4 once, device will enter learning mode to get a node ID. If inclusion is success, a node ID will display on the screen in a few seconds. A node ID can always inform us whether the device is in the network or not.

Note: Follow the same steps to exclude the device from the network.

After inclusion, turn off the device and then turn it on. Now the device is ready to be operated by controller/ gateway in Z-Wave network.

Association Group

  • The thermostat supports 1 association group. A gateway is suggested to associate with this group.
  • Then if any changes happen, such as: temperature, working mode, etc., the thermostat will report to this associated device (gateway).

Command Class supported by the device

  • COMMAND_CLASS_BASIC;
  • COMMAND_CLASS_THERMOSTAT_SETPOINT;
  • COMMAND_CLASS_THERMOSTAT_MODE;
  • COMMAND_CLASS_THERMOSTAT_OPERATING_STATE;
  • COMMAND_CLASS_SENSOR_MULTILEVEL;
  • COMMAND_CLASS_ASSOCIATION;
  • COMMAND_CLASS_VERSION;
  • COMMAND_CLASS_MANUFACTURER_SPECIFIC

Note

  • This device supports 4 kinds of modes in Z-Wave: Off mode; Heating mode (Manual); Energy Saving heating mode (Auto) ; Away heating mode (Vacation).
  • Users can set these 4 modes via COMMAND_CLASS_THERMOSTAT_MODE. And COMMAND_CLASS_BASIC can switch among Heating mode & Energy saving heating mode.
  • COMMAND_CLASS_THERMOSTAT_SETPOINT can be used to set the heating temperature threshold value in Heating mode or Energy saving heating mode.
